手写汉字在GitHub上的探索与应用

引言

手写汉字作为一种独特的书写形式,承载着丰富的文化内涵。随着科技的发展,手写汉字的数字化和自动识别变得愈加重要。本文将深入探讨在GitHub上与手写汉字相关的项目、工具和资源,帮助开发者和研究者更好地利用这些工具进行汉字识别和相关应用。

手写汉字的背景

1. 手写汉字的重要性

  • 文化传承:手写汉字代表了传统书法艺术。
  • 实用性:在日常生活中,很多人依然使用手写的方式进行记录。

2. 手写汉字的挑战

  • 识别准确性:手写汉字的风格各异,识别技术需要不断改进。
  • 数据量:建立高质量的手写汉字数据集是关键。

GitHub上手写汉字的项目

1. 常见的手写汉字识别项目

以下是一些在GitHub上比较知名的手写汉字识别项目:

  • THULAC: 由清华大学开发的中文分词工具,支持手写识别。
  • TensorFlow: 使用深度学习框架进行手写汉字识别。

2. 如何寻找手写汉字相关项目

  • 搜索关键词: 在GitHub上使用关键词如“手写汉字”、“汉字识别”进行搜索。
  • 标签过滤: 利用标签过滤功能,选择适合的项目。

手写汉字数据集

1. 手写汉字数据集的重要性

  • 为训练和测试识别算法提供必要的数据支持。
  • 数据集的多样性直接影响到识别效果。

2. 可用的手写汉字数据集

  • CASIA手写数据集: 由中国科学院提供,涵盖多种风格的手写汉字。
  • Hanzi Writer: 提供可供训练的手写汉字数据。

手写汉字的应用场景

1. 教育领域

  • 在教育中,手写汉字的识别可以帮助教师批改作业。
  • 提升学生的书写能力和汉字认知。

2. 商业领域

  • 应用于电子商务平台,实现手写订单的自动识别。
  • 在客服领域提高用户体验,支持手写输入。

如何贡献到手写汉字项目

1. Fork与Clone

  • 通过Fork和Clone功能,将项目复制到本地进行修改。

2. 提交代码和建议

  • 提交Pull Request,向项目作者建议功能或修复bug。

3. 撰写文档

  • 优化项目的文档,提升可读性与使用便捷性。

FAQ

Q1: 手写汉字识别的准确率如何?

手写汉字识别的准确率通常受多个因素影响,包括:

  • 字体风格:不同的手写风格识别难度不同。
  • 数据集质量:高质量的训练数据集能提高准确率。

Q2: GitHub上有哪些著名的手写汉字项目?

以下是一些较为知名的项目:

  • Handwriting Recognition: 采用深度学习算法进行汉字识别。
  • PaddleOCR: 支持中文、英文等多语言的手写文字识别。

Q3: 如何使用GitHub上的手写汉字识别项目?

使用流程一般为:

  1. 在GitHub上搜索相关项目。
  2. 阅读项目文档,了解安装和使用方法。
  3. 根据需要克隆或下载项目,进行本地测试。

Q4: 手写汉字数据集的获取途径有哪些?

  • 可以在学术界、公共数据集网站或GitHub上寻找合适的手写汉字数据集。
  • 部分高校和研究机构也会发布自己的数据集供科研使用。

结论

手写汉字作为一种独特的文化符号,随着科技的进步正在逐渐数字化。通过GitHub上的各种项目与资源,我们可以更好地进行手写汉字的研究与应用。希望本文能为开发者和研究者提供一些参考与帮助。

正文完